Output dcbf31b8963d1193152d1e0a576fc96ac9875a2ae34dffc4f96e393141c1866f:13

value
865109
script pubkey
OP_0 OP_PUSHBYTES_20 c32d3f30c45a687a91b9c403c64c821a9e90febc
address
bc1qcvkn7vxytf584ydecspuvnyzr20fpl4ut4sh8f
transaction
dcbf31b8963d1193152d1e0a576fc96ac9875a2ae34dffc4f96e393141c1866f